Suggested product

DeductFlow for Solo Businesses

DeductFlow is a tax deduction workspace for freelancers and one-person service businesses. It combines mileage, expenses, receipt evidence, job and client tagging, quarterly estimate snapshots, and one-click CPA export into a single mobile-first system. Rather than acting like a generic tracker, it helps owners answer practical questions: which client work is actually profitable after mileage and supplies, what deductions are fully documented, and what package should be sent to a tax preparer.

Target customer

US-based freelancers, consultants, real estate agents, field sales reps, home service solo operators, gig workers with meaningful business expenses, and agencies of one that need Schedule C-ready records without full accounting software.

Problem-solution fit

This segment already demonstrates willingness to use a dedicated deduction tracker. A narrower product can win by serving the downstream workflow they pay for implicitly: reducing tax liability, avoiding missed deductions, preparing cleaner books for filing, and making records defensible. Because the target user is a business buyer with revenue-linked admin pain, a premium tax workflow layer is easier to monetize than a generic tracking app.
